"I came up just to visit Tennessee. We left Wednesday, visited Thursday and came home on Friday," Vinson said, explaining the details of his trip. "I just wanted my parents to see the school and the campus and meet all the coaches and just talk to coach (Butch) Jones a little more and coach (Don) Mahoney, too. We stayed with family because I have a lot of family that lives in Tennessee and in Knoxville."

"Tennessee is a school I really like. They are one of my top schools, even though I haven't come out with a top list of schools or anything yet," Vinson said. "I just really wanted my mom to see the campus because once the season starts I'm super busy and they're super busy and it would have been hard to get back up there and spend time with the coaches. I want to get back up there for a game but even for a game you don't have a lot of time to spend with the coaches."

"Mainly just the time the coaching staff spent with us. We got to meet with coach Jones for more than 20 minutes and coach Mahoney for over an hour," Vinson said. "These guys are so busy and for them to take time to talk to me is pretty cool. Then, I got to watch the team work out and they were doing some things on the field and I had never seen those things. So, it was cool to see them in the weight room and working."

"Right now, I'm just mainly focused on my season," Vinson said. "I'll try and come out with a top five or top 10 after my season. My goal is to commit before my senior season, or I could see myself committing even before then, too. But, right now, I'm not really focused on that."
